    Re: It's working

    Seems to be working. Gone from 10mg to 20mg to 40mg in three rounds of 28 day packs. Currently half way through the 40mg pack. Effects were probably towards the end of the 20mg, although masked by some side effects from the jump to 40mg. I now take a tablet at night instead of the morning. I am able to focus more on playing with the children and everyday things, sometimes actually feel quite cheerful. More of a sense of being stable and level headed and less of that feeling of being one step away from losing it all. Of course, it isn't the complete answer and will take time.
